Output e18223ed100de1ff3febfa1a9bbfc14fa034cbd0f0a55952b2c1da5ea370bcd6:2

value
29876523
script pubkey
OP_0 OP_PUSHBYTES_20 e89a57e6d928e7c2dcff6ab367362440402c46e8
address
bc1qazd90eke9rnu9h8ld2ekwd3ygpqzc3hgemrhmt
transaction
e18223ed100de1ff3febfa1a9bbfc14fa034cbd0f0a55952b2c1da5ea370bcd6
confirmations
776
spent
true